Clinical Trials at our Cancer Center

View Open Trials

In addition to providing cancer detection and treatment, our clinic is also a clinical trial facility. Clinical Trials-Community Cancer Trials of Utah (CCT), LLC conducts clinical trials in cooperation with our own providers and staff at UHO | Ogden Clinic. Your providers are in the best position to determine whether or not a specific trial is right for any given patient. While it may be appropriate to enquire about one of our trials for your condition, participation may not be possible due to defined selection criteria.

CCT is an independent, community practice-based research organization intended to provide cancer patients with access to high-quality clinical trials in their own community and away from the stresses, inconveniences, and high cost of an academic medical center or hospital-based system.
